1.76 ct. Kenyan Chrome Enstatite


  • Color: Medium Dark Slightly Yellowish Green

  • Clarity: Slightly Included

  • Origin: Makatu, Taita Hills, S. Kenya

  • Cut: Rectangular Step

  • Treatments: None

  • Measurements: 9.5 x 5.7 mm

Not long ago we had the opportunity to select a few fine examples from this interesting new find of gem Enstatite in southern Kenya.  The color is remarkably fine for the species which is typically known for dark and muddy brown gems.  This lovely stone was cut from the small find of rough that occurred in late 2010 and was profiled in GIA's Gems & Gemology - Spring 2012 edition.  Lab analysis points to Iron and Chromium as a cause for the unique color.  Very nicely cut and rather large for this fine it appears that no more material is now coming out. There are few low-relief inclusions visible under magnification, but the quality of the cutting and the fine color keep their effect to a minimum. Carat-plus stones are quite rare.
